Thank you for contacting Rank Math and sorry for any inconvenience that might have been caused due to that.
I have tested your sitemaps on this tool (https://www.xml-sitemaps.com/) and everything seems working fine (I have added screenshots in the Sensitive Data section).
Could you try to validate those errors? They might be just a temporal server issue and now be working fine.
Looking forward to helping you. Thank you.
I think there is another problem. I made an experiment like this on a site where I use this plugin.
domain.com/robots.txt ( robots.txt content viewed)
When I try for my site with sensitive data, robots.txt does not come. There is no file in the root directory. I will create it manually. Would you suggest this? Please look at sensitive data?
I have updated the sensitive data as requested. Can you please check further?
Thank you.
Thank you for contacting Rank Math today.
I have tested your sites on this tool and the related domain/robots.txt
seem to be fine from my end. Please check the attached screenshots.
Looking forward to helping you. Thank you.
Would you try the same for domain.com/blog? On my blog, robots.txt is completely under rank math control. I do not come when I write domain.com/robots.txt in the URL section.
It should normally come, right?
robots.txt can only be at the domain level (so it can’t be a domain/blog
level) or search engines won’t look for it.
You can read more about it here: https://developers.google.com/search/reference/robots_txt
If you want to set settings in robots.txt in domain/blog
, you have to set them inside the robots.txt in domain
Looking forward to help you.
I have one last question: Should I add the blog part separately when adding a property? Or would I add sitemap on single property? If so, should robots.txt be as follows?
User-agent: *
Disallow: /wp-admin/
Allow: /wp-admin/admin-ajax.php
Allow: /blog
Sitemap: https://domain.com/sitemap_index.xml
Sitemap: https://domain.com/blog/sitemap_index.xml
Since the /blog/ is another website, you should add it as another property (https://support.google.com/webmasters/answer/34592?hl=en).
Your robots should be something like this:
User-agent: *
Disallow: /wp-admin/
Disallow: /blog/wp-admin/
Allow: /wp-admin/admin-ajax.php
Allow: /blog/wp-admin/admin-ajax.php
Allow: /blog
Sitemap: https://domain.com/sitemap_index.xml
Sitemap: https://domain.com/blog/sitemap_index.xml
Looking forward to help you.
Since we did not hear back from you for 15 days, we are assuming that you found the solution. We are closing this support ticket.
If you still need assistance or any other help, please feel free to open a new support ticket, and we will be more than happy to assist.
Thank you.